Compliance record
Formal violations the EPA has on file for this supplier. A health-based violation means a contaminant limit or a required treatment was breached; the rest are monitoring or reporting failures — still violations, but not a measured health risk.

Other contaminants detected
| Contaminant | Level vs EPA limit | Detection rate | Source | Period |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Nitrate | 128820 µg/L 1288% of the EPA limit, in the worst sample — 10000 µg/L | 196/196 | SYR4 | 2012–2019 |
| Lead | 0.0 mg/L 0% of the EPA limit 0.0150 mg/L | 13/13 | LCR | 2026 |
| Bromoform | 1.5 µg/L No EPA limit set | 3/3 | SYR4 | 2013–2019 |
| TTHM | 3.3 µg/L 4.1% of the EPA limit 80 µg/L | 3/3 | SYR4 | 2013–2019 |
| Barium | 270 µg/L 14% of the EPA limit 2000 µg/L | 2/2 | SYR4 | 2013–2016 |
| Fluoride | 130 µg/L 3.3% of the EPA limit 4000 µg/L | 2/2 | SYR4 | 2013–2016 |
| Dibromochloromethane | 1.3 µg/L No EPA limit set | 1/3 | SYR4 | 2013–2019 |
| Nitrate-Nitrite | 6600 µg/L 66% of the EPA limit 10000 µg/L | 1/1 | SYR4 | 2016 |

Has Foothill Mutual Water Company had any water quality violations?
The EPA has 41 violations on file for Foothill Mutual Water Company, of which 11 are health-based (a contaminant limit or required treatment was breached) and 2 remain open. The rest are monitoring or reporting failures.
Where does this data come from?
Every figure is official EPA drinking-water monitoring — the Lead & Copper Rule, the UCMR-5 nationwide testing program, and the EPA Six-Year Review — not our own testing. Each number is labelled with its source and period.
